Dr Nicola Rollock - Author of 'The Racial Code: Tales of Resistance and Survival.'
Dr Nicola Rollock is Professor of Social Policy & Race at King’s College London and an expert on racial justice. She's a Specialist Adviser on the Macpherson 22 Years On Inquiry - following the racist murder of Stephen Lawrence - and has appeared in the BAFTA-winning Channel 4 documentary ‘The school that tried to end racism. She has turned her research into a book, which explores the micro-aggressions pertaining to race and racism hidden in plain sight in all areas of life in 'The Racial Code: Tales of Resistance and Survival.'
